Hi Fabio,

The Smiths Fuel Gauge is listed for Vampire Mks 3 & 5 and Sea Vampire Mks 20 & 21 as 1352FG in AP1086, the M suffix being for Metric Calibration, the RAF Sec/Ref for 1352FG being 6A/2588 (Imperial Calibration)

Ref AP1086 Sec 6A to AL/18 and Smiths Aviation Instruments and Equipment Catalogue approx 1950
